Expansion valves play a vital role in the functionality of HVAC systems, including air conditioning and refrigeration units. These valves control the amount of refrigerant that flows into the evaporator, which is essential for maintaining optimal cooling performance. By adjusting the flow based on the system's demand, expansion valves help to enhance energy efficiency and improve overall system reliability.
Here are some key points to understand about expansion valves:
- Types: There are several types of expansion valves, including thermostatic expansion valves (TXVs), electronic expansion valves (EEVs), and capillary tubes, each suited for specific applications.
- Function: The main function of an expansion valve is to reduce the pressure of the refrigerant, allowing it to evaporate and absorb heat effectively in the evaporator coil.
- Importance: Properly functioning expansion valves are crucial for the efficiency of cooling systems, as they prevent issues like overheating or undercooling.
- Maintenance: Regular maintenance of expansion valves can help avoid costly repairs and ensure the longevity of your HVAC system.
